What are the key differences between mobile apps and browser gaming?
Mobile apps and browser gaming offer different user experiences. Here’s a breakdown of their key differences:
| Feature | Mobile App | Browser Gaming |
|---|---|---|
| Installation | Requires download from app store | No installation necessary, instant access |
| Performance | Optimized for mobile devices, faster load times | Dependent on browser capabilities, can be slower |
| Touch Interface | Designed specifically for touch interaction, intuitive | May not be fully optimized for touch controls |
| Updates | Regular updates via app store | Automatic updates through the browser |
Is a mobile app better for gaming on the go?
Generally, yes. Mobile apps tend to provide a smoother and more responsive experience, especially for gaming. They are specifically designed to take advantage of the device’s capabilities, allowing for:
- Faster Load Times: Mobile apps can load games quicker compared to browsers due to their optimized design.
- Enhanced Graphics: Apps can utilize device hardware more efficiently, leading to superior graphics and gameplay.
- Offline Access: Some apps allow you to play without an internet connection, perfect for travel.
How does touch interface affect gameplay?
The touch interface significantly enhances gameplay by providing a more interactive and engaging experience. In a mobile app, touch controls are specifically designed to be user-friendly. This means:
- Intuitive Navigation: Players can easily navigate through menus and games with simple taps and swipes.
- Responsive Controls: Actions such as spinning reels or placing bets are more responsive, reducing lag time.
- Gesture Support: Many apps incorporate gestures, allowing for more complex actions with simple finger movements.
Are there any downsides to using mobile apps?
While mobile apps offer many advantages, they also come with some downsides:
- Storage Space: Apps require storage space on your device, which might be limited on older models.
- Update Requirements: Regular updates are necessary, which can be a hassle for some users.
- Device Compatibility: Not all apps are available on every device, which could limit access for some players.
